Pre-Basel 2008: Franc Vila Tourbillon Planetaire Skeleton SuperLigero Concept Watch Exclusive luxury watchmaker Franc Vila has shown images of a new tourbillon watch that will debut at Baselworld 2008.  The Tourbillon Planetaire Skeleton SuperLigero Concept Watch features Franc Vila's characteristically unique "Esprit Unique" case design that incorporates a circular and ellipsoid bezel; according to customer preference, the case can be ordered in black titanium, 18K gold, or
stainless steel, in addition to various combinations of these materials.   The case is fitted with sapphire crystals on both the front and back, and is water resistant to 100 meters.

This new Franc Vila timepiece utilizes an innovative and highly complex manually wound movement.  Franc Vila FV No6 caliber incorporates a differential gear system, and a flying one-minute tourbillon crafted from "lightnium", an extremely lightweight alloy comprised of lithium and aluminum.  The movement has a 5-day power reserve, the status of which is shown via a power reserve indicator at 9 o'clock.  

The new Franc Vila tourbillon watch will be limited to an edition of 8 pieces.
